一般而言,無論我們用CARDS或是INFILE來建立資料集,所建立的Data都將先暫存到目錄底下WORK的資料館裡(如下圖),因此我們可以到此資料館裡,將此Data另存成SAS的資料檔(副檔名為sas7bdat),可是如果要一直手動來執行上述的步驟似乎有點麻煩。

 

 

若不將Data另存成SAS的資料檔,當SAS關閉時,所有的資料集也會因此消失。那你一定會想:「反正我語法還在,重新執行後,Data又會出現了」,說真的,我一開始也是這麼認為的,但資料量很大時,或資料集數目很多時,此種方式看起來特別笨重。

 

因此本篇的重點有三點:

第一,如何在SAS目錄底下建立新的資料館,並連到指定的資料夾

第二,如何將SAS的資料檔,存到指定的資料館與資料夾

第三,如何讀取已存在的SAS資料檔

 

 

第一,在SAS目錄底下建立新的資料館,並連到指定的資料夾


 

 

第二,將SAS的資料檔,存到指定的資料館與資料夾

 

1.    重點來了,資料集名稱AAA.try,是指把資料集存在目錄下之AAA資料館底下。不過以後若需要用到該資料集,其資料集名稱為AAA.try,而非Try!!

2.      因此在AAA資料館底下多一個檔名叫Try的資料。

3.      在桌面的AAA資料夾裡,也會多出一個SAS的資料檔,因此不用在SAS裡對資料另外存檔

 

 

第三,讀取已存在的SAS資料檔

 


arrow
arrow
    全站熱搜

    晨晰部落格新站 發表在 痞客邦 留言(2) 人氣()